P01: Water Supply Pump Parameter
Ref. Code
Name Description
Setting Range [Default]
P01.00
Pump 1 type
0 - 4 [0]
P01.01
Pump 2 type
0 - 4 [0]
P01.02
Pump 3 type
0 - 4 [0]
P01.03
Pump 4 type
0 - 4 [0]
P01.04
Pump 5 type
0 - 4 [0]
P01.05
Pump 6 type
0 - 4 [0]
P01.06
Pump 7 type
0 - 4 [0]
0:Invalid. It is not installed or does not work in the system.
1: Variable frequency pump. It starts with variable frequency.
•
If it is unqualified to switch, it works as an inverter drive adjustable pump for the whole system. It is
controlled by HD31, which adjust the rotating speed of pump according to the actual pressure so as to
maintain constant system pressure.
•
If it is qualified to switch, the pump switches to power frequency running or exit running, depending
on the switch mode.
2: Power frequency pump. It only runs with power frequency.
•
Adopt full-pressure direct start method when the power grid is sufficient and the pump power is
under 15kW.
•
It is recommended to adopt reduced-voltage method such as reduced-voltage of Y-
△
mode, self
coupling voltage start, soft start, etc. for pumps with power of no less than 18.5kW. That can reduce
the impact on the power grid and pipe network.
3: Dormant pump. It serves as dormant pump for the system.
•
The system enters dormant run when it meets the dormant condition. It will enter dormant running or
awaken dormancy according to the dormant pressure and tolerant limit.
4: Sewage pump. It serves as dormant pump for the system.
•
Condition for setting a sewage pump: water level sensor of sewage pool must be installed in the
system and correctly connect to HD31. HD31 automatically controls the start and stop of the sewage
pump according to WL of sewage water pool.
Note:
1. For a pump which is set as variable frequency pump, the corresponding inverter / normal drive relay must be
set again, otherwise it's not recognized as effective pump. After starting the system, HD31 will not output if there
is only one variable frequency pump in the system and no setting for inverter / normal drive relay.
2. For a pump which is set as variable frequency pump, dormant pump and sewage pump, the corresponding
inverter drive relay must be set again, otherwise the is not recognized as effective pump.
